
The Art of Grace is a book for the heart. While avoiding technical definitions that drain grace of its beauty, the author has woven together a magnificent composition of moving personal stories and uplifting Biblical teaching. The result is a work revealing the vibrancy of grace as something better "caught than taught". Gary Barrett has used this approach because he contends grace is so exquisite ...
